You can help create opportunities and give hope to individuals with disabilities by volunteering for Easter Seals North Texas’ signature Walk With Me event, a one-mile family, fun walk at Globe Life Park in Arlington! We have opportunities for event set-up/breakdown, checking in participants, leading family activities and encouraging and supporting walkers along the course. Mission Statement

Our purpose is to change the way the world defines and views disabilities by making profound, positive differences in peoples’ lives every day. We are a Texas 501(c)3 with seven service lines: Autism Services, Child Development Center, CLASS Case Management Services, Employment Services, Home Care Services (focusing on older adults with Alzheimer’s and Dementia), Outpatient Rehabilitation, and Work Incentives Planning Assistance (WIPA). We serve clients of all ages, from infancy to end of life, in these seven service lines.

Description

Easter Seals North Texas is a non-profit organization serving children and adults with disabilities and other special needs in North Texas since 1939.

Every year we provide services for more than 4,500 individuals with disabilities and their families in a 34-county service area across North Texas.

Our services evolve with the needs of the community, and are provided in our four centers, client homes, workplaces, and other community locations.

Current services include:

  • Autism Spectrum Disorder Services
  • Outpatient Rehabilitation
  • Employment Services
  • Community Living Assistance and support services (CLASS)
  • Home Care Services
  • Work Incentives Planning and Assistance Program (WIPA)
